The Sigma 14-24 mm f/2.8 DG HSM Art lens is designed for high-megapixel interchangeable lens mirrorless cameras.

Sigma’s Art series lenses provide a very high level of optical performance. The lens under review had a Sony E-mount and hence it was reviewed using a Sony A7II camera body. The lens is also available in Leica L-mount. It is a perfect companion for travel, landscape, wedding, architecture, interior and nature photographers and for photographing in low light.
Design & Build Quality
The lens under review is designed for Sony E-mount interchangeable lens full-frame mirrorless cameras. The lens feels ‘professional’ all the way with its superb all-black finish and clearly visible white letterings. The outer casing is a mix of metal and polycarbonate and appears strong. The lens mount is made from metal and has a rubber ring to prevent inadvertent splashes of water or dust from getting into the lens. Ten golden contacts convey information to and fro from the lens to the body. The front element is bulbous and hence will not accept the standard screw-in filters. A flower type lens hood is an integral part of the lens. The lens is made in Japan and weighs 790 g without end caps.
